Job Description

Work Schedule   8am - 4:30 pm

  1. Coordinates and oversees the delivery of a prescribed and planned course of radiation therapy to patients as per physician instruction in accordance with generally accepted radiation therapy practices and departmental procedures.
  2. Observes patient during therapy procedure for any unusual reactions or events; uses judgement and withholds treatment if indicated by patients condition. Reports significant or questionable information to designated supervisory personnel and assists in emergency treatment as appropriate.
  3. Reinforces recommendations given to the patient by the physician dietitian and other relevant health care personnel concerning reaction to treatment and care of the radiated area (dressings hygiene etc.) prevention or treatment of generalized and local side effects. Changes patient dressings as necessary.
  4. Assists with the maintenance of department facilities equipment and supplies. Maintains stock levels of supplies and materials; assists the supervisor with purchasing and storage as needed. Report maintenance and repair needs to supervisor.
  5. Ensure the work areas are kept in an orderly clean and sanitized manner. Maintains records reports and files as required. Collects various statistics as directed for quality assurance reporting or other significant data for reporting purposes.

Qualifications :

  • Graduation from an AMA approved program in Radiation Therapy Technology or Radiologic Technology is required. An Associate of Science degree in Radiation Therapy Technology is preferred.
  • Registration as a Radiation Therapy Technologist by the American Registry of Radiologic Technology (ARRT) is Required.
  • Licensure as a Radiation Therapy Technologist by the American Registry of Radiologic Technology in the state of Maryland is Required.
  • Five years of clinical practice in Radiation Therapy is Required.
